实现指定路径的所有子路径

    xiaoxiao2026-01-06  7

    package cn.mldn.demo; import java.io.File; import java.text.SimpleDateFormat; import java.util.Date; public class TestDemo { public static void main(String[] args) throws Exception{ //列出指定路径的所有 子路径 ,文件则用java进行实现 File file=new File(“e:”+File.separator+”helloworld”); print(file); } /**此方法接收一个File对象,并输出他的所有子路径 * @param file */ public static void print(File file){ if(file.isDirectory()){ File result[]=file.listFiles();//listFiles方法返回File中路径的所有路径和文件以String形式 for(int i=0;i小于(奇怪的BUg)result.length;i++){ System.out.println(result[i]); print(result[i]);//递归判段是否为路径 } } else{//不是路径不予输出完整信息 System.out.println(“此为文件非目录”); } } }

    转载请注明原文地址: https://ju.6miu.com/read-1305712.html
    最新回复(0)